Annex III: Civilians Raped by FDLR Combatants
January–September 2009
The information in the following tables represents cases of rape documented by Human Rights Watch through interviews with victims, their family members, witnesses, and health-workers or rape counselors who interviewed the victims. It was collected by Human Rights Watch during 23 field missions in North and South Kivu between January and October 2009. This information is only partial and represents just a fraction of the thousands of women, girls, and in some cases men and boys, who were raped in North and South Kivu between January and September 2009. UNFPA, the UN agency responsible for coordinating efforts on tackling sexual violence in Congo, recorded that 7,500 women and girls were raped in North and South Kivu between January and September 2009. We have made every effort to corroborate our findings and dismiss accounts that we did not find credible. We have not included cases where the victim or other witnesses were not able to clearly identify the perpetrator.
